服务器管理框架哪个好?企业级开源自动化运维框架怎么选

在数字化转型的浪潮中,服务器管理框架已不再是简单的运维工具集合,而是企业IT架构的神经中枢。构建高效、稳定且可扩展的服务器管理框架,是实现自动化运维、降低人为故障率以及提升业务响应速度的核心关键。 一个成熟的服务器管理框架能够将分散的基础设施整合为统一的逻辑资源池,通过标准化流程和自动化脚本,实现对服务器全生命周期的精准管控,这不仅极大地释放了运维人员的生产力,更确保了业务系统在高并发环境下的高可用性,是企业降本增效的战略基石。

服务器管理框架

核心价值:从“人治”到“法治”的运维变革

传统依赖人工命令行的运维模式存在极大的不确定性和风险,现代服务器管理框架的核心价值在于引入了“基础设施即代码”的理念,通过代码来定义服务器的配置状态、网络规则和部署流程,使得环境搭建具有了可重复性和版本控制能力。这种变革将运维操作从不可复制的“手工作坊”转变为标准化的“工业流水线”,彻底消除了环境不一致导致的“在我机器上能跑”的顽疾。 框架通过集中化的管控平面,能够实时掌握全网资产状态,从被动响应故障转向主动预防风险,显著提升了系统的安全合规水平。

关键组件解析:构建稳固的运维底座

一个专业的服务器管理框架通常由配置管理、持续交付、监控告警和访问控制四大核心组件构成。

配置管理模块,它是框架的执行层,工具如Ansible、SaltStack或Puppet,能够并行在成千上万台服务器上执行系统配置、软件安装和补丁更新,通过幂等性设计,确保多次执行操作不会产生副作用,这是保障大规模集群稳定性的前提。

持续集成与持续交付(CI/CD)流水线,服务器管理框架必须与代码仓库紧密联动,实现代码提交后的自动构建、测试与部署,这种闭环机制缩短了从开发到上线的周期,让业务迭代能够以小时甚至分钟为单位进行。

再者是全维度的监控告警体系,管理框架需要集成Prometheus或Zabbix等监控工具,不仅采集CPU、内存等基础指标,更要深度挖掘应用层面的性能数据,当指标异常时,框架应具备自愈能力,例如自动重启服务或进行流量切换,实现无人值守的智能运维。

细粒度的访问控制与审计,基于堡垒机或IAM系统的集成,确保所有运维操作有据可查,防止内部人员误操作或恶意攻击,满足严格的合规审计要求。

服务器管理框架

技术选型策略:Ansible、Terraform与Kubernetes的协同

在构建服务器管理框架时,技术选型需根据业务场景灵活组合,对于物理机或虚拟机的批量配置,Ansible凭借其无Agent和低学习成本的优势,成为轻量级自动化的首选,而对于云资源的编排与调度,Terraform提供了强大的跨云厂商管理能力,能够通过声明式语言定义复杂的网络拓扑和存储资源。

在容器化日益普及的今天,Kubernetes本质上已经成为了新一代的服务器管理框架,它不仅管理容器,更通过Operator模式扩展了对数据库、虚拟机等传统资源的管控能力。专业的架构策略应当是“混合编排”:底层基础设施使用Terraform进行资源置备,中间层使用Ansible进行系统初始化,上层使用Kubernetes进行应用调度。 这种分层架构能够最大程度发挥各工具的优势,构建出弹性极强的混合云管理平台。

酷番云实战案例:高并发场景下的自动化扩缩容

以酷番云服务的某头部电商客户为例,其在“双11”大促期间面临着巨大的流量冲击,传统的手动扩容不仅速度慢,且容易出现配置遗漏,基于酷番云的高性能计算实例,我们为客户定制了一套深度集成的服务器管理框架方案。

在该方案中,我们利用酷番云API与Terraform的深度结合,实现了基础设施的快速置备,当监控指标触发预设阈值时,框架自动调用酷番云接口秒级创建弹性计算实例,随后,Ansible并行执行环境初始化,自动配置Nginx反向代理和PHP运行环境,并将新节点自动注册到负载均衡集群中。

这一独家经验案例表明,结合酷番云强大的底层IaaS能力与上层自动化框架,业务扩容时间从原来的30分钟缩短至3分钟以内,且实现了100%的配置一致性。 在大促结束后,框架自动识别闲置资源并执行销毁策略,为客户节省了约40%的算力成本,这种“云平台+管理框架”的双轮驱动模式,是应对突发流量的最佳实践。

独家见解:安全与合规是框架的生命线

服务器管理框架

在构建服务器管理框架时,许多团队往往过于关注自动化效率而忽视了安全性。必须强调的是,自动化工具的权限控制必须遵循“最小权限原则”。 在框架内部,应建立严格的凭证管理系统,杜绝将Root密码硬编码在脚本中,所有的变更操作必须通过变更请求系统(CR)审批,并留有完整的回滚机制,定期对框架本身进行安全扫描,防止因自动化工具自身的漏洞成为攻击内网的跳板,是运维团队必须具备的风险意识。

相关问答

Q1:中小企业在资源有限的情况下,如何搭建服务器管理框架?
A: 中小企业不必一开始就追求大而全的复杂架构,建议遵循“由简入繁”的原则,优先引入Ansible进行批量配置管理,解决重复性劳动问题,随后,搭建轻量级的监控系统如Prometheus+Grafana,在流程上,先建立标准化的操作文档,再逐步将其转化为自动化脚本,利用开源社区的成熟Playbook或Module,可以极大降低开发成本,快速实现基础运维的自动化。

Q2:服务器管理框架与容器编排平台(如K8s)是什么关系?
A: 两者并非替代关系,而是互补与演进的关系,服务器管理框架更侧重于“裸金属”或虚拟机层面的操作系统配置、网络存储管理以及混合云资源的调度;而容器编排平台侧重于应用层面的服务治理、微服务部署和弹性伸缩,在实际架构中,通常使用服务器管理框架来维护和升级运行Kubernetes的基础设施,即“用框架管理平台,用平台管理应用”,形成分层治理的稳固结构。

您当前的服务器管理策略中,自动化程度占比多少?是否遇到过手动运维导致的故障?欢迎在评论区分享您的运维经验与痛点,我们一起探讨更高效的解决方案。

图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/311611.html

(0)
上一篇 2026年2月26日 21:28
下一篇 2026年2月26日 21:31

相关推荐

  • 深度学习如何提升分布式水文模型预测精度?

    水文模拟是理解和预测水循环过程的关键技术,对于防洪抗旱、水资源管理和生态环境保护具有至关重要的意义,在众多模型中,分布式水文模型因其能够精细刻画流域内空间异质性而备受青睐,但其高昂的计算成本和复杂的参数率定过程也限制了其广泛应用,近年来,以深度学习为代表的人工智能技术迅猛发展,为水文科学注入了新的活力,催生了基……

    2025年10月16日
    03270
  • 服务器管理器没有角色服务器怎么办?角色服务器消失原因及解决方法

    服务器管理器显示“没有角色服务器”通常是由于系统初始化状态、服务配置错误、注册表异常或权限缺失导致的管理视图加载失败,而非服务器硬件或核心系统的实质性损坏,这一现象本质上是管理工具与系统底层服务之间的通信断层,通过系统性的诊断与修复流程,绝大多数情况下均可快速恢复正常管理功能,无需重装系统,对于生产环境而言,准……

    2026年3月13日
    0932
  • 配置应用程序负载均衡器时,有哪些关键步骤和注意事项?

    应用程序负载均衡器(Application Load Balancer,简称ALB)是一种在云环境中用于分配网络流量到多个应用程序实例的解决方案,它能够提高应用程序的可用性、性能和可扩展性,本文将详细介绍如何配置应用程序负载均衡器,配置步骤创建负载均衡器登录到云服务提供商的控制台,选择“负载均衡器”服务,然后点……

    2025年12月16日
    01240
    • 服务器间歇性无响应是什么原因?如何排查解决?

      根源分析、排查逻辑与解决方案服务器间歇性无响应是IT运维中常见的复杂问题,指服务器在特定场景下(如高并发时段、特定操作触发时)出现短暂无响应、延迟或服务中断,而非持续性的宕机,这类问题对业务连续性、用户体验和系统稳定性构成直接威胁,需结合多维度因素深入排查与解决,常见原因分析:从硬件到软件的多维溯源服务器间歇性……

      2026年1月10日
      020
  • 如何从零开始搭建自己的私有云服务器?

    在数据驱动的时代,企业和个人对数据的掌控力、安全性与灵活性提出了前所未有的高要求,公有云虽便捷,但将核心数据托付于第三方始终存在隐患,亲手构建私有云服务器,打造属于自己的数字堡垒,正成为越来越多技术爱好者和企业的选择,这不仅是技术的实践,更是对数据主权的宣告,第一步:规划与准备“凡事预则立,不预则废,”在敲下第……

    2025年10月14日
    01740

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注

评论列表(2条)

  • 大设计师7390的头像
    大设计师7390 2026年2月26日 21:31

    这篇文章写得非常好,内容丰富,观点清晰,让我受益匪浅。特别是关于在构建服务器管理框架时的部分,分析得很到位,给了我很多新的启发和思考。感谢作者的精心创作和分享,期待看到更多这样高质量的内容!

  • 甜山2504的头像
    甜山2504 2026年2月26日 21:31

    这篇文章写得非常好,内容丰富,观点清晰,让我受益匪浅。特别是关于在构建服务器管理框架时的部分,分析得很到位,给了我很多新的启发和思考。感谢作者的精心创作和分享,期待看到更多这样高质量的内容!